PSB Bot Traffic Controller

描述

PSB Bot Traffic Controller sits in front of your WordPress site and classifies incoming traffic
into five bot categories:

  1. AI training bots
  2. AI assistants
  3. Autonomous AI agents
  4. Search engine crawlers
  5. Scraping agents

Each category can be configured independently to block (HTTP 403), rate-limit (HTTP 429 once
a configurable per-hour threshold is exceeded), or allow traffic. A global safety-net cap also
applies to all detected bot traffic regardless of per-category policy.

Detection runs via a free, zero-dependency regex/User-Agent pattern engine by default, curated
from third-party bot-pattern data (see Credits below). An optional WURFL.js-based detection
engine can be enabled for higher accuracy.

For performance, bot interception runs as early as possible via a small mu-plugin installed
automatically into wp-content/mu-plugins/ — this avoids the cost of a full WordPress
bootstrap for traffic that ends up being blocked.

常见问题

Does this replace a WAF or CDN-level bot protection?

No — PSB Bot Traffic Controller runs inside WordPress (or, for the mu-plugin path, as early in
WordPress’s own bootstrap as possible) and cannot intercept traffic before it reaches your web
server. It complements, rather than replaces, edge-level protection.

What happens if the mu-plugin file can’t be written on activation?

An admin notice is shown with the filesystem error. The plugin still activates, but early
interception won’t run until the mu-plugin is successfully installed (retry by
deactivating/reactivating, or check file permissions on wp-content/mu-plugins/).

How do I reset rate-limit counters while testing?

Add define( 'PSB_BTC_DEBUG', true ); to wp-config.php on a staging/test site. This
enables a rotating-token reset URL shown on the Dashboard (valid for a few hours at a time,
then automatically expires). It is disabled by default and should never be enabled on a
production site.

0.3.2

  • Fix: the debug rate-limit-reset token (?botpolice_reset=<token>, shown on the
    Dashboard for manual testing) was a single fixed value stored in wp_options
    once leaked (screenshot, shared log, browser history), it stayed valid forever.
    It now rotates automatically every 4 hours: the displayed/accepted token is an
    HMAC-SHA256 of a persistent random secret (never displayed) and the current
    4-hour time window, so a leaked token expires on its own without any manual
    rotation step, and reading the plugin’s source alone is not enough to compute a
    valid token (the algorithm is public; the secret it’s keyed on is not). The
    Dashboard now also shows how many minutes remain before the current URL expires.

0.3.1

  • Add the product logo/emblem to the Settings and Dashboard admin page headers
    (assets/images/logo.png, shipped in the plugin zip) and WordPress.org-listing icon
    and banner assets (.wordpress-org/, not bundled into the plugin zip per WP.org
    convention — those live in the SVN assets/ directory of the plugin listing, separate
    from trunk/).

0.3.0

  • Fix: rate-limiting and category policy keyed on the raw TCP peer address
    (REMOTE_ADDR), which is the reverse proxy’s/load balancer’s own IP on any site
    running behind one (Cloudflare, nginx, AWS ALB/ELB) — collapsing every distinct
    visitor onto one shared rate-limit bucket. Added Botpolice_Client_Ip
    (includes/detection/class-client-ip.php, documented in CLIENT_IP.md), which
    resolves the real public client IP by walking the Forwarded (RFC 7239) and
    X-Forwarded-For headers before falling back to the raw peer address, and only
    ever returns an internet-routable address for rate-limiting purposes. Wired into
    both enforcement layers: Botpolice_Request_Context (full-WP path) and a
    duplicated botpolice_mu_client_ip() in the self-contained mu-plugin hot path.

0.1.1

  • Fix: mu-plugin helper functions were declared conditionally (inside function_exists()
    guards) but called from a closure defined before those declarations executed — PHP only
    hoists unconditional top-level function declarations, so any request matching a bot pattern
    hit a fatal “call to undefined function” error, blocking all traffic on the plugin’s
    highest-risk hot path. Passed a plain php -l lint check without complaint. Caught by a new
    subprocess-based regression suite (tests/php/mu-bootstrap/), since PHPUnit cannot safely
    intercept exit()-calling code in-process.
